[TUTO]-Calcul des nombres premier
Publié : mer. 12/mai/2010 8:04
Bonjour,
je me disais qu'un tutoriel simple concernant un domaine connu de tous serait le bienvenu pour un débutant
Donc voila ce petit bout de code, commenté et, je l'espère, compréhensible par tous
je me disais qu'un tutoriel simple concernant un domaine connu de tous serait le bienvenu pour un débutant
Donc voila ce petit bout de code, commenté et, je l'espère, compréhensible par tous
Code : Tout sélectionner
; Note: le débogueur doit être activé
; Affiche la liste des nombres premier allant de 1 à 'nombre_total'
nombre_total = 200
Debug "Liste des nombres premier allant de 1 à "+Str(nombre_total)
For nbprem = 1 To nombre_total
nb_division = 0
For x = 1 To nombre_total
If nbprem % x = 0 ;Résultat du reste de la division (modulo) = 0
nb_division + 1 ;ajoute 1 au nombre de division actuel
EndIf
Next
If nb_division = 2 ;Divisible par 1 et par lui même (donc 2 fois)
Debug Str(nbprem) ;Alors c'est un nombre premier
EndIf
Next